锚网索联合支护作为现行巷道支护的一种有效方式,其锚索作为加强支护,锚索支护参数确定在一定程度上能提高支护的可操作性、实用性和可靠性,锚索支护参数主要是根据巷道围岩的物理力学性质、所处的应力状况以及采动影响,来确定锚索的孔径、锚固段长度、锚索的长度、间排距以及布置形状,通过锚索与围岩形成的有效承载体来进行软岩巷道锚索支护参数设计。
